I have the Roush (duh). It gets stiff going from left to right when it's real hot. I've seen a lot of similar complaints on other forums. I'm not sure I would recommend it.
Install is pretty simple, just nuts and bolts. The hardest part is getting the stock shifter out of the tunnel, you should be done in a n hour. Can be done on Jack stands but it would suck, i did it on a lift and it was fun.
